The Economics of Wildlife Trade and Consumption 野生动物贸易与消费经济学
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-29 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-111920-010503
R. Prasad, G. Rausser, D. Zilberman
The global wildlife trade dates to antiquity. Recently, its harms to endangered species, animal welfare, and public health have become critical to address. The complexities of the wildlife trade are numerous, including the fact that much of the economic activity is illegal and unobserved. We find that wildlife products are used for sustenance, signaling status, medicine, and entertainment. There is vast heterogeneity in products and species traded. Supply chains extend from biodiverse, low-income regions to richer countries or urban centers. Empirically, we use data findings from the literature to rank countries in terms of intensity of the wildlife trade and identify factors that contribute to wildlife trade. We also identify supply-side and demand-side interventions that can control abuse in wildlife trade. Innovative techniques for observation, econometric analysis, and enforcement are sorely needed to support effective policies to preserve the world's wildlife. The Economic Impacts of Walmart Supercenters 沃尔玛超级中心的经济影响
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-29 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-111820-032827
R. Volpe, M. Boland
Our purpose is to review the economic impacts of Walmart's disruption of the food retailing industry. This review synthesizes the extant knowledge and research findings related to the economic impacts of Walmart's entry into, and subsequent domination of, food retailing in the United States and more broadly globally. The findings suggest five broad generalizations: ( a) Walmart's physical growth in the United States has slowed considerably, but the company is growing rapidly in terms of total assets, digital capabilities, international presence, and sales per square foot; ( b) Walmart's entry and presence are associated with lower food prices for households; ( c) Walmart has considerable negative impacts on large competitors, particularly supermarkets, but the evidence for Walmart's deleterious impacts on small businesses is limited; ( d) there is no consensus on the impact of Walmart on local employment, but most studies on the topic point to a modest increase in retail employment; and ( e) Walmart likely increases food access but does not improve dietary quality. Environmental Policies Benefit Economic Development: Implications of Economic Geography 环境政策有利于经济发展:经济地理学的启示
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-29 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-111920-022804
Seth Morgan, A. Pfaff, J. Wolfersberger
For over a century, starting with the work of Alfred Marshall (and also in resource economics), economic geography has emphasized the productivity of dense urban agglomerations. Yet little attention is paid to one key policy implication of economic geography's core mechanisms: Environmental policies can aid economic development, per se—not hurting the economy to help the environment but advancing both objectives. We review mechanisms from economic geography that imply that environmental policies can deliver such win-wins: influences upon agglomeration of long-standing natural conditions, like usable bays, which long were perceived as fixed yet now are being shifted by global environmental quality; agglomeration's effects on other influential conditions, like urban environmental quality; and the effects of rural environmental quality on the flows to cities of people and environmental quality. Finally, we consider a geographic policy typology in asking why society leaves money on the table by failing to promote environmental policies despite the potential win-wins that we highlight. This Is Air: The “Nonhealth” Effects of Air Pollution 这是空气:空气污染的“非健康”影响
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-28 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-111820-021816
Sandra Aguilar-Gomez, Holt Dwyer, J. Zivin, Matthew Neidell
A robust body of evidence shows that air pollution exposure is detrimental to health outcomes, often measured as deaths and hospitalizations. This literature has focused less on subclinical channels that nonetheless impact behavior, performance, and skills. This article reviews the economic research investigating the causal effects of pollution on nonhealth end points, including labor productivity, cognitive performance, and multiple forms of decision-making. Subclinical effects of pollution can be more challenging to observe than formal health care encounters but may be more pervasive if they affect otherwise healthy people. The wide variety of possible impacts of pollution should be informed by plausible mechanisms and require appropriate hypothesis testing to limit false discovery. Finally, any detected effects of pollution, in both the short and long run, may be dampened by costly efforts to avoid exposure ex ante and remediate its impacts ex post; these costs must be considered for a full welfare analysis. Developments in Agricultural Crop Innovations 农业作物创新的发展
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-27 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-111920-010125
Richard E. Howitt, Gordon Rausser
This review focuses on two emerging areas of agricultural product development, namely vertical farming and alternative animal products. We note that the drivers of this type of food innovation are a combination of factors that are resource based or supply chain based or reflect shifts in tastes, preferences, and food ethics. We conclude that leafy greens produced in vertical farms are now established in a rapidly growing market and that the plant-based meat alternatives in the form of burgers and nuggets are well established. For the nascent cultured meat sector, it is still too early to predict how widely it will penetrate into the conventional meat and fish markets based on current production methods, cost, and consumer acceptance, but investments in technological improvements are progressing.

War, Conflict, and Food Insecurity 战争、冲突和粮食不安全
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-27 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-111920-021918
Olga N. Shemyakina
This article reviews the literature at the intersection of war, armed conflict, and food security, focusing on intergroup violent conflicts such as interstate conflict, civil war, insurgencies, state violence toward civilians, riots, and nonstate conflict. We briefly discuss recent trends in conflict and food security and note the channels through which conflict may impact food security in developing countries. Next, we review the quantitative literature, studying the pathways between conflict and food security and their effects on child health and household coping strategies, displacement, changes in factors of production, market and travel restrictions, and insurgent predation. The effect of food insecurity on conflict, related to limited access to land and shocks to commodity prices, is discussed. We briefly survey the effects of aid and assistance programs and then discuss the connection between climate change, conflict, and food security. The review concludes by identifying topics in this field that are ripe for future research. Empirical Industrial Organization Economics to Analyze Developing Country Food Value Chains 实证产业组织经济学分析发展中国家食品价值链
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-21 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-101721-023554
Rocco Macchiavello, T. Reardon, T. Richards
Food value chains (FVCs) in developing countries are transforming rapidly, with some regions in the modern stage (led by supermarkets and large processors) and other regions in a transitional stage (led by midstream small and medium enterprises). With transformation, however, come market-performance issues related to monopoly and monopsony power, vertical bargaining, contracting, and other issues addressed by empirical industrial organization (EIO) researchers. Although the concepts and methods of EIO are evolving rapidly, the two bodies of literature on EIO and FVC transformation as part of the food markets and food industries branches of development economics have not sufficiently cross-pollinated. Applying tools of modern EIO to FVCs in developing countries is now relevant because of the transformation that has occurred and possibly due to the increasing availability of data from surveys of farms, processors, and wholesalers, and for some retailers, from scanner data. We review the transformation trends, the EIO themes and tools relevant to them, and the emerging data sources. Introducing the Circular Economy to Economists 向经济学家介绍循环经济
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-16 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-101321-053659
D. Fullerton, Callie W. Babbitt, M. Bilec, Shan He, Cindy Isenhour, V. Khanna, Eunsang Lee, T. Theis
A circular economy (CE) would reduce both extraction and disposal by encouraging green design and circular business models, as well as repair, reuse, remanufacturing, and recycling. The CE started among architects and engineers, with little interest among economists. This article introduces CE concepts to economists, introduces key insights about the CE from other disciplines, and describes how economists can use these insights for a more complete economic analysis of policies that can better improve human welfare. An economic model of CE behavior can benefit from understanding the environmental gains from green designs based on engineering, transaction-cost savings from information based on blockchain technology, life cycle assessments based on industrial ecology, and behavioral science concepts of cultural barriers and social decision making that affect how producers and consumers respond to incentives. With various disciplines brought to bear on the subject, the combined analysis can exceed the sum of its parts. The Economics of Postharvest Loss and Loss-Preventing Technologies in Developing Countries 发展中国家采后损失和预防损失技术的经济学
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-15 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-111820-020601
Jacob Ricker-Gilbert, O. Omotilewa, Didier Kadjo
This article reviews the recent literature that has evaluated the effectiveness of postharvest loss (PHL)-reducing technologies for grains among smallholder farmers and small-scale traders in sub-Saharan Africa. We also develop a conceptual framework for identifying and quantifying different types of PHL that include physical quantity losses along with quality losses that are both observable (e.g., discoloration, insect damage, mold growth, and odor) and unobservable (e.g., aflatoxin contamination, chemical residues, and nutrient content losses). The framework considers how PHL affects producers, consumers, and society as a whole. We find that although reducing postharvest quantity losses often receives more attention from researchers, it is the loss of quality, particularly unobservable quality issues, that has a large effect on food safety and nutrition. A review of the literature suggests that cost-effective technologies to reduce PHL exist, but facilitating their adoption requires action from both the public and private sectors. Early Parenting Interventions to Foster Human Capital in Developing Countries 在发展中国家培养人力资本的早期养育干预措施
IF 5.8 2区 经济学 Q1 AGRICULTURAL ECONOMICS & POLICY Pub Date : 2022-06-13 DOI: 10.1146/annurev-resource-111220-010215
Dorien Emmers, J. C. Caro, S. Rozelle, S. Sylvia
One out of every three children under age 5 in developing countries lives in conditions that impede human capital development. In this study, we survey the literature on parenting training programs implemented before age 5, with the aim to increase parental investment in human capital accumulation in developing countries. Our review focuses on the implementation and effectiveness of parenting training programs (i.e., training in child psychosocial stimulation and/or training about nutrition). We emphasize the mechanisms that drive treatment-induced change in human capital outcomes and identify the demand- and supply-side behaviors that affect efficacy and effectiveness. Although the literature includes evidence on program features that are associated with successful interventions, further evidence on the dynamics of human capital formation, documentation of medium- to long-term persistence of treatment impacts, and research on the implementation and evaluation of programs at scale are needed to delineate a scalable and inclusive program that provides long-term treatment impacts.
